Cosmetics
15ml Long-Lasting Hydrating Makeup Primer,Smoothing Moisturizing Oil-Free Matte Finish Natural Face Lotion
15ml Long-Lasting Hydrating Makeup Primer,Smoothing Moisturizing Oil-Free Matte Finish Natural Face Lotion
https://www.bizrate.co.uk/cosmetics/15ml-long-lasting-hydrating-makeup-primer-smoothing-oid37735009702.html